    is there any pain medications to take after surgery that wont be habit forming?also im wondering if after surgery and the rods are put in and your back is straight,is there a chance that curves can still progress or do the rods keep them from ever moving?

    Hi Trudy...

    None of the narcotics should be habit forming if you're taking them as prescribed, so I wouldn't worry about that.

    Once your curves are fused, they will not increase. If a part of the curve doesn't fuse, it's possible for your curve to increase. And, if the fusion levels aren't selected appropriately, your spine can curve above or below the fusion.
